Lahore's 585W Solar Pricing: What the Data Reveals

In Lahore, current market analysis shows 585W panels ranging from PKR 55,000 to PKR 75,000 per unit (approximately $200-$270). But here's what most don't realize: this pricing reflects global supply chain dynamics affecting all markets. Three key factors drive these numbers:

Cost Factor Impact on Lahore Pricing Comparison to EU/US
Raw Materials 30-40% of total cost Similar global commodity prices
Import Duties +18-22% vs local EU: 0-8%, US: 15-30%
Efficiency Premium +12% vs 450W panels +15% in premium markets
